Max Cloud

Jenis-Jenis Layanan Cloud: IaaS, PaaS, dan SaaS

Share This Post

Di era digital ini, cloud computing telah menjadi solusi utama bagi perusahaan untuk meningkatkan efisiensi, fleksibilitas, dan skalabilitas dalam operasional bisnis mereka. Cloud computing menyediakan akses ke sumber daya komputasi seperti server, penyimpanan, perangkat lunak, dan database melalui internet. Namun, layanan cloud tidak hanya hadir dalam satu bentuk; layanan ini terbagi menjadi beberapa jenis utama, yaitu IaaS (Infrastructure as a Service), PaaS (Platform as a Service), dan SaaS (Software as a Service).

Di bawah ini akan membahas secara mendalam apa itu IaaS, PaaS, dan SaaS, perbedaan di antara ketiganya, serta contoh penerapannya dalam kehidupan sehari-hari dan dunia bisnis.

Apa Itu Layanan Cloud?

Layanan cloud adalah penyediaan sumber daya komputasi secara on-demand melalui internet. Daripada membeli dan mengelola infrastruktur fisik sendiri, perusahaan atau individu dapat menggunakan layanan cloud untuk mengakses kebutuhan komputasi mereka dengan fleksibilitas tinggi dan biaya yang lebih rendah.

Tiga Kategori Utama Layanan Cloud:

  1. IaaS (Infrastructure as a Service): Layanan infrastruktur seperti server, jaringan, dan penyimpanan.
  2. PaaS (Platform as a Service): Layanan platform untuk pengembangan dan pengelolaan aplikasi.
  3. SaaS (Software as a Service): Layanan perangkat lunak yang dapat digunakan langsung oleh pengguna.

1. Infrastructure as a Service (IaaS)

IaaS adalah jenis layanan cloud yang menyediakan infrastruktur IT seperti server virtual, penyimpanan, dan jaringan melalui internet. Dengan IaaS, pengguna tidak perlu membeli perangkat keras fisik; mereka cukup menyewa sumber daya sesuai kebutuhan.

Karakteristik Utama IaaS:

  • Skalabilitas: Kapasitas dapat ditingkatkan atau dikurangi sesuai kebutuhan.
  • Kontrol Penuh: Pengguna memiliki kendali penuh atas sistem operasi, aplikasi, dan konfigurasi.
  • Pembayaran Berdasarkan Penggunaan: Biaya dihitung berdasarkan jumlah sumber daya yang digunakan.

Contoh Layanan IaaS:

  • Amazon Web Services (AWS) Elastic Compute Cloud (EC2): Menyediakan server virtual untuk kebutuhan komputasi.
  • Microsoft Azure: Menyediakan layanan infrastruktur untuk menyimpan dan mengelola data.
  • Google Compute Engine: Menyediakan mesin virtual untuk menjalankan aplikasi di lingkungan cloud.

Kapan Menggunakan IaaS?

  • Untuk membangun dan mengelola pusat data virtual.
  • Untuk bisnis yang memerlukan fleksibilitas tinggi dalam pengelolaan infrastruktur.
  • Untuk pengujian dan pengembangan aplikasi dalam skala besar.

2. Platform as a Service (PaaS)

PaaS adalah layanan cloud yang menyediakan platform untuk pengembangan, pengujian, dan pengelolaan aplikasi. Layanan ini mencakup infrastruktur dasar seperti server, penyimpanan, dan jaringan, serta alat pengembangan seperti database, framework, dan lingkungan runtime.

Karakteristik Utama PaaS:

  • Fokus pada Pengembangan: Pengembang dapat fokus pada pembuatan aplikasi tanpa harus mengelola infrastruktur.
  • Dukungan Multi-Platform: Mendukung pengembangan untuk berbagai platform, seperti web dan mobile.
  • Integrasi Mudah: Menyediakan alat bawaan untuk integrasi dengan layanan lain.

Contoh Layanan PaaS:

  • Google App Engine: Menyediakan platform untuk membangun aplikasi web dengan mudah.
  • Microsoft Azure App Services: Mendukung pengembangan aplikasi web dan mobile.
  • Heroku: Platform berbasis cloud untuk mengembangkan, mengelola, dan menskalakan aplikasi.

Kapan Menggunakan PaaS?

  • Untuk perusahaan yang ingin mempercepat pengembangan aplikasi.
  • Untuk pengembang yang ingin menghindari kerumitan pengelolaan infrastruktur.
  • Untuk aplikasi yang memerlukan integrasi dengan alat dan layanan lainnya.

3. Software as a Service (SaaS)

SaaS adalah layanan cloud yang menyediakan perangkat lunak siap pakai yang dapat langsung digunakan oleh pengguna melalui internet. Pengguna tidak perlu menginstal, mengelola, atau memperbarui perangkat lunak; semuanya ditangani oleh penyedia layanan.

Karakteristik Utama SaaS:

  • Akses Mudah: Perangkat lunak dapat diakses melalui browser web dari mana saja.
  • Pemeliharaan oleh Penyedia: Penyedia menangani pembaruan, keamanan, dan pemeliharaan.
  • Berbasis Langganan: Biaya biasanya ditagih berdasarkan langganan bulanan atau tahunan.

Contoh Layanan SaaS:

  • Google Workspace (sebelumnya G Suite): Layanan seperti Gmail, Google Docs, dan Google Drive.
  • Microsoft 365: Menyediakan Word, Excel, PowerPoint, dan layanan lainnya.
  • Salesforce: Platform CRM (Customer Relationship Management) berbasis cloud.

Kapan Menggunakan SaaS?

  • Untuk bisnis yang membutuhkan solusi perangkat lunak siap pakai.
  • Untuk individu atau tim yang membutuhkan alat kolaborasi online.
  • Untuk menghindari biaya awal yang besar dalam membeli perangkat lunak.

Perbedaan Utama IaaS, PaaS, dan SaaS

AspekIaaSPaaSSaaS
PengelolaanInfrastruktur dikelola oleh pengguna.Infrastruktur dikelola penyedia; pengguna fokus pada aplikasi.Semuanya dikelola penyedia.
Contoh LayananAWS EC2, Google Compute EngineGoogle App Engine, HerokuGmail, Microsoft 365
Pengguna UtamaAdministrator ITPengembang aplikasiPengguna akhir
FleksibilitasSangat fleksibel, cocok untuk pengaturan khusus.Fleksibel dalam pengembangan aplikasi.Kurang fleksibel, tetapi siap pakai.
FokusInfrastrukturPengembangan aplikasiPenggunaan perangkat lunak

Keuntungan dan Kekurangan Masing-Masing

Keuntungan IaaS:

  • Kontrol penuh atas infrastruktur.
  • Skalabilitas tinggi.
  • Biaya awal rendah.

Kekurangan IaaS:

  • Membutuhkan tim IT untuk pengelolaan.
  • Kompleksitas tinggi dalam pengaturan.

Keuntungan PaaS:

  • Mempercepat pengembangan aplikasi.
  • Tidak perlu mengelola infrastruktur.
  • Mendukung integrasi alat pengembangan.

Kekurangan PaaS:

  • Kurang fleksibel dibandingkan IaaS.
  • Ketergantungan pada penyedia platform.

Keuntungan SaaS:

  • Tidak memerlukan instalasi atau pemeliharaan.
  • Akses mudah dari mana saja.
  • Biaya lebih terjangkau untuk pengguna kecil.

Kekurangan SaaS:

  • Kustomisasi terbatas.
  • Ketergantungan pada koneksi internet.

Bagaimana Memilih Layanan Cloud yang Tepat?

Memilih layanan cloud yang tepat bergantung pada kebutuhan bisnis Anda. Berikut adalah beberapa pertimbangan:

  1. Kebutuhan Infrastruktur:
    • Jika Anda membutuhkan kontrol penuh atas infrastruktur, pilih IaaS.
  2. Pengembangan Aplikasi:
    • Jika fokus pada pengembangan aplikasi, pilih PaaS.
  3. Solusi Siap Pakai:
    • Jika memerlukan perangkat lunak yang langsung dapat digunakan, pilih SaaS.
  4. Anggaran:
    • Pertimbangkan biaya layanan dan pilih yang sesuai dengan anggaran Anda.
  5. Skalabilitas:
    • Pastikan layanan dapat tumbuh seiring pertumbuhan bisnis Anda.

IaaS, PaaS, dan SaaS adalah tiga jenis utama layanan cloud yang menawarkan solusi berbeda untuk kebutuhan bisnis. IaaS memberikan kontrol penuh atas infrastruktur, PaaS mempermudah pengembangan aplikasi, dan SaaS menyediakan perangkat lunak siap pakai yang mudah digunakan. Memahami perbedaan dan keuntungan masing-masing akan membantu Anda memilih solusi cloud yang paling sesuai dengan kebutuhan bisnis Anda.

Dengan memanfaatkan layanan cloud yang tepat, bisnis Anda dapat meningkatkan efisiensi, produktivitas, dan fleksibilitas di era digital ini. Sudahkah Anda memilih layanan cloud yang sesuai untuk bisnis Anda?

More To Explore

Uncategorized

Keuntungan Dedicated Cloud untuk Bisnis E-commerce

Di era digital saat ini, e-commerce telah menjadi salah satu sektor bisnis yang berkembang pesat. Dengan semakin banyaknya pelanggan yang beralih ke platform online untuk